# Build Provenance: Incremental Rebuilds on Mosswire

Quick primer: Mosswire only rebuilds pages whose content hash changed, so "why didn't my page update?" usually means the source hash matched. Every incremental run writes a provenance record — which inputs, which template version, which cache entries it reused. If output looks stale, don't nuke the cache first; check the provenance log. Each record is keyed by the token that appears below.

build token for fafof-tageg: htk21_f30a3062ec5a0972b3bbf

While extracting the user module from the Lanternwood monolith, CI started failing on the shared-session tests. The cause is the split auth schema: the extracted service expects the new table names, but fixtures still reference the old ones. Update fixtures before rerunning. The first failing pipeline corresponds to the identifier below.

build token for tawif-bahip: htk31_68bba16e1afabfef4ecc69408c06f16

Quick heads-up on Pinwheel UI versioning: we cut a minor release every sprint, and anything touching component props needs a changeset file in the PR. No changeset, no merge — the bot will nag you. Majors are rare and go through the design council first. The full policy, with examples of what counts as breaking, lives on the internal page below.

wiki page, bahip-yahip: https://grafana.qirvanlabs.corp/browse/display/projects/cc3a1b9dbfc9